quote:
Originally posted by Kithmaker
I guess I'm still in the market for a product that has a good, LARGE city more or less fleshed out in decent detail.
The best city sourcebook I've ever found was Carse, by Midkemia Press. It's been out of print for over a decade, but you can usually find a copy or two on eBay. Absolutely great iso-map, and every single building is keyed. It's generic, as far as rules.

A lot of people on EN World rave about the new version of City State of the Invicible Overlord. I haven't read it, so I can't speak to that first-hand.

The Game Mechanics have a modular city in production that I'm pretty happy with: the first book is Thieves Quarter and Temple Quarter will be out Real Soon Now.

I think the following products may satisfy your city craving (you'll have to get them all for a complete experience, though, and all but one are out of print):

City of Splendors: Waterdeep
FR01 Waterdeep and the North
FRE3 Waterdeep
Volo's Guide to Waterdeep
City of Splendors Boxed Set
City System: Waterdeep

Add Undermountain and Skullport accessories and boxed sets to this list, and it's possible to run the game in Waterdeep for years.

A Carnival of Swords, by Paradigm also has information on Old Coryan, the old quarter of the absolute metropolis that is Grand Coryan, capital of the Rome-inspired Coryani Empire in Arcanis. Also includes an adventure.

Nishanpur: The City of Secrets, by the same company is similar, but is set in Nishanpur, the seething den of corruption at the heart of the evil nation of Canceri.

Big cities can be found in a number of old Judges Guild Products:

City State of the Invicible Overlord was the first.
Tarantis
City State of the World Empereor was the largest.
Mid size to small city was Modron
Restormel was another mid sized town/city.

Carse was pretty useful from Midkemia Press
Thieves Guild works, detailed many parts of a city (Haven I think)

In some old White Dwarf mags there was a serial city that was published over the span of about a dozen issues that was very detailed. (Something like Irrilian, IIRC)

You could find some Runequest cities like Pavis that would add a different flavor, or even delve into Tekumel for truely out of this world stuff (the EPT is very different.)
